Lynette Boswell, Ph.D. Candidate in URPD, won a HUD University Partnership Grant.
Grantee: Lynette Boswell, University of Maryland
Dissertation
Title: Do Neighborhood Housing Market Typologies Matter? Measuring the Impacts
of the HOME Partnership Program Investments in Baltimore, Maryland

The School of Architecture, Planning and Preservation at the University of Maryland is home to four academic disciplines: architecture, urban planning, historic preservation and real estate development. Committed to educating its students and community about the importance of sustainability and smart growth, the School practices an interdisciplinary approach to education, research, creative work, and community and professional service.
